Courtyard Houses: Starting with Li Yunlong's Comrades-in-Arms
Chapter 11 Liu Er and Marriage
The courtyard suddenly became lively. He Daqing called out "Serve the dishes" from the kitchen in the backyard, and several middle-aged women filed out carrying trays, placing dishes of braised pork, shredded cabbage and pork, stir-fried cured pork with garlic sprouts, cucumber salad, and fried peanuts on the table one after another.
Liu Shuanzhu arranged the main table at the entrance of the east wing, the best spot, sheltered from the sun and offering a clear view of the entire courtyard. He invited Yi Zhonghai, Liu Haizhong, Yan Bugui, and Xu Fugui to the main table, and then sat down himself.
Liang Cheng sat next to Liu Shuanzhu. As the father-in-law, he was also one of the main characters today. He had a smile on his face the whole time, and his mouth never closed.
Liu Erhe was in charge of entertaining the young people at their table. Jia Dongxu, He Yuzhu, Xu Damao, Liu Guangqi, Yan Jiecheng, and several other young men of similar age filled the table.
At the other table were the women and children. Wang Xiuhe sat at the head of the table, with Liang Fangfang sitting next to her.
The deaf old lady sat next to Wang Xiuhe, Yi Zhonghai's wife sat next to the deaf old lady, and Liu Haizhong's wife sat next to her.
Jia Zhangshi sat at the very edge of the table, right next to where the dishes were served.
As soon as the dishes were served, Jia Zhangshi began to eat.
Her chopsticks moved like they were powered by a motor, darting quickly between the plates. When the braised pork arrived, she grabbed two pieces with one chopstick, popping one into her mouth and putting the other in her bowl. When the stir-fried cured pork with garlic sprouts came, she devoured half a plate of cured pork in one go.
Yi Zhonghai's wife sat next to her, watching her eat like this, opened her mouth as if to say something but then swallowed it back.
Liu Haizhong's wife glanced at Jia Zhangshi, frowned, but didn't say anything.
Wang Xiuhe's smile froze for a moment, but she quickly recovered. Today was Erhe's big day, and she couldn't let someone who didn't know the rules spoil the mood.
Although the deaf old lady was hard of hearing, her eyesight was excellent.
She sat across the table, several plates away, and could see Jia Zhangshi's every move clearly.
She slammed her chopsticks on the table: "Jia Erya, eat slowly, no one's going to take it from you."
Madam Jia paused for a moment, her chopsticks hovering in mid-air. She glanced at the deaf old woman, wanting to say something, but seeing the old woman's cloudy yet dignified eyes, she swallowed her words, gave an awkward smile, and slowed down.
The deaf old woman glanced at her, then turned to Wang Xiuhe and said, "Don't take her seriously. That's just how she is; she'll never change."
Wang Xiuhe quickly said, "It's alright, it's alright, ma'am, please have some vegetables. This braised pork is stewed until very tender, please try it."
The deaf old lady picked up a piece of braised pork, put it in her mouth and chewed slowly, but her eyes swept around the yard.
She had lived most of her life, and had seen warlords, Japanese devils, Nationalist Army officers, and all sorts of "big shots".
She could tell at a glance who was influential and who wasn't.
When Liu Yuheng came back last time, she was quite far away, but she still managed to get a general idea of what was going on.
The young man stood there, and without saying a word, his aura alone was many times stronger than any of the gunmen she had ever seen before.
It's the kind of aura that only someone who has survived mountains of corpses and seas of blood possesses, someone whose hands are stained with countless lives, can cultivate such an aura.
"We can't afford to offend them." This was the conclusion the deaf old woman had drawn in her mind regarding the Liu family.
At the main table, after several rounds of drinks, the atmosphere grew increasingly lively. Liu Shuanzhu raised his glass and toasted everyone in turn, his wrinkled face beaming with joy: "Master Yi, Master Liu, Teacher Yan, Master Xu, my father-in-law, and my brothers, come on, let me toast you all again!"
Yi Zhonghai picked up his wine glass, clinked it with Liu Shuanzhu's, took a sip, put down his glass, and said with a smile, "Master Liu, now that Erhe is married, you've completed your mission. Next, it's time to start arranging things for your eldest son. He's twenty-five this year, isn't he? Time for him to get married."
Liu Shuanzhu waved his hand and said with a smile, "Let the boss decide his own affairs. We can't interfere, and it's none of our business. He might not even like the girls we find for him."
These words were very honest, but the people present each had their own thoughts after hearing them.
Liu Haizhong picked up his wine glass and raised it to Liu Shuanzhu: "Master Liu, your eldest son is promising, you're destined to enjoy life. Unlike us, Guangqi is a good student, but I don't know if he'll be able to get into university."
Yan Bugui was putting a piece of braised pork into his mouth when he heard Liu Haizhong mention children. He quickly interjected, "Our Jiecheng is still young, no rush. But speaking of which, Dongxu is seventeen now. Old Yi, as his master, shouldn't you start making arrangements for your apprentice?"
Yi Zhonghai paused slightly in his hand holding the wine glass, a smile on his face, but not in his eyes: "Dongxu is still young, no rush, let's talk about it in a couple of years."
He Daqing, holding a wine glass, stood up and toasted Liu Shuanzhu: "Master Liu, congratulations! This wedding was a great success. When my son, Shazhu, gets married, you'll have to come and help with the cooking!"
Liu Shuanzhu smiled and replied, "Of course, as long as you don't mind my poor cooking skills!"
Everyone laughed, and the laughter echoed in the courtyard.
Yi Zhonghai held his wine glass, took a sip, and then put it down. He stared at the amber-colored Fenjiu in the glass, his gaze somewhat unfocused.
Everyone present was talking about their children's weddings. Liu Haizhong was talking about Liu Guangqi, Xu Fugui was talking about Xu Damao, Yan Bugui was talking about Yan Jiecheng, and He Daqing was talking about He Yuzhu. Everyone was talking about their children, their future, and when they would get married.
Only he didn't have it.
It's not that he didn't want to talk, it's that he had nothing to say.
Yi Zhonghai is 36 years old this year and has been married for more than ten years, but he still has no children.
Everyone in the courtyard thought it was his wife's problem, but actually it wasn't; it was his problem. A few years ago, while working outside, he was injured in that spot. Although he saw a doctor afterward, it never healed. Over the years, he'd taken a lot of medicine, seen many doctors, and spent a lot of money, but nothing worked.
He glanced at Jia Dongxu, the "alternative" he had carefully selected over the years—an honest, obedient apprentice who could take care of him in his old age. He had treated Jia Dongxu well, teaching him his craft, looking after him, and helping him establish himself in the factory; none of this was for nothing. He needed security, someone to serve him tea and water while others were surrounded by children.
But he was not willing to give up.
He glanced at the others at the main table: Liu Shuanzhu, Liu Haizhong, Xu Fugui, Yan Bugui, and He Daqing. Each of them had their own flesh and blood, and each of them could confidently say, "My son" or "My daughter." But he could only look at his apprentice, wondering in his heart whether this apprentice could be relied upon in the future.
He picked up his wine glass, tilted his head back, and downed the entire glass of Fenjiu.
She's still young, only thirty-six, and can still have children. All those doctors she's seen and all those medications she's taken over the years, surely one of them will work. She absolutely must have her own child, she absolutely must.
No matter how much money or effort it takes, he wants to have a child of his own. Jia Dongxu is just a backup plan, a fallback, but not the path he wants.
He poured himself another glass of wine and downed it in one gulp.
Liu Shuanzhu was startled to see Yi Zhonghai drinking so quickly and hurriedly advised, "Master Yi, drink slowly. This liquor is quite strong. Don't drink too fast."
Yi Zhonghai waved his hand and said with a smile, "It's nothing, it's nothing. I'm just happy today, so I'll have a couple more drinks."
But no one saw the bitterness in his eyes.
The banquet lasted from noon until after 2 p.m.
After the meal, several middle-aged women began clearing the table. There wasn't much food left, but it wasn't a small amount either. In this day and age, food is precious, and leftovers shouldn't be wasted.
Several middle-aged women skillfully gathered the leftovers together, divided them into several portions in bowls, and took them home.
Yan Bugui's wife was the quickest. She carried a stack of bowls and plates, moving among them, making sure not a drop of the braised pork sauce was missed, or the last few garlic shoots left in the stir-fried cured pork with garlic shoots.
Although Jia Zhangshi was initially suppressed by the deaf old lady, she regained her fighting spirit when it came to dividing the leftovers.
Holding a large bowl, she swiftly poured the rest of the braised pork into her own. Aunt Li, watching from the side, was furious, but Jia Zhangshi glared at her and said matter-of-factly, "My Dongxu is growing; he needs to eat more meat!"
Aunt Li snorted but didn't argue with her. There wasn't much food left, so she shoveled a few cucumbers and cabbage leaves into her bowl, turned around, and left angrily.
While Yan Bugui's wife and Jia Zhangshi were arguing over a plate of leftovers, their chopsticks clattered together. They stared at each other for a second, a subtle tension hanging in the air. Finally, Yan Bugui's wife gave in first, offering the plate to Jia Zhangshi, muttering, "Your Dongxu is growing, and my Jiecheng is growing too."
Jia Zhangshi pretended not to hear and left with the plate.
